Output ffb331ca4634e2af3669505a1fc00f4d0a3cfc7c499c4dc31d716a42caef2ce4:0

value
8714362
script pubkey
OP_0 OP_PUSHBYTES_20 3d8c8476a9e6915dcc23d7d4e63f77be30b40fbc
address
bc1q8kxgga4fu6g4mnpr6l2wv0mhhcctgraurn9q3x
transaction
ffb331ca4634e2af3669505a1fc00f4d0a3cfc7c499c4dc31d716a42caef2ce4
confirmations
157346
spent
true